Position SummaryThe University of New Mexico, Valencia Campus is accepting applications for Assistant Professor of Psychology position, which is a full-time,

9-month, tenure-track position. The position begins August 10, 2026. For best consideration, all application documents must be received by March 30, 2026, however, the positions will remain open until filled. Located about 30 miles south of Albuquerque in rural Valencia County, the University of New Mexico-Valencia Campus is a two-year branch campus of the University of New Mexico. With an emphasis on teaching

excellence, Valencia Campus offers vocational and technical courses as well as academic transfer courses to the citizens of Valencia and northern Socorro counties. The faculty and staff serve a student body of approximately 2,500 each semester. UNM has earned the platinum-level distinction for its workplace policies by Family Friendly New Mexico.Salary: Base salary for the position is $57,000. An excellent package of benefits is provided. Summer teaching is possible and optional with additional compensation.Summary of duties and responsibilities: Provide 24 credit hours of classroom instruction across the

academic year (fall and spring semesters). Responsibilities include maintaining attendance, scholastic, and student records, as well as posting and maintaining office hours as per UNM Valencia Campus policy.
